阿里云通义灵码智能编码助手功能详解与使用教程
在当今追求效率的软件开发领域,一款得力的智能编码助手能显著改变工作流。今天要聊的,就是阿里云基于通义大模型推出的这款工具——通义灵码。它核心的目标很明确:利用人工智能技术,实实在在地提升开发者的编程效率与代码质量。
它凭什么脱颖而出?几个主要特点
- 代码智能生成是基本功:得益于对海量优质开源代码的学习,它能理解当前文件乃至整个项目的上下文,精准生成行级或函数级的代码、单元测试甚至注释,让开发者能更聚焦于架构和设计本身。
- 让想法直接变成代码:你只需用自然语言描述想要的功能,它就能结合上下文,直接生成可用的代码块及相关注释,保持编码时的思维流畅性,不被琐碎的语法打断。
- 一个随身的研发知识库:它并非只懂代码,还学习了大量的研发文档和通用知识。遇到技术难题时,可以直接向它提问,快速获得解答。
- 广泛的环境兼容性:无论是 Ja va、Python、Go,还是 Ja vaScript、C++ 等主流语言,它都能提供支持。同时,它完美嵌入 VS Code、IntelliJ IDEA 系列等主流开发工具,几乎无需改变&现有习惯。
具体能帮你做什么?看看核心功能
- 实时续写,就像有个搭档:编码时,它会根据你正在写的内容和语法,智能预测并给出后续代码建议。很多时候,只需轻轻按下 Tab 键,就能采纳建议,大大节省敲击键盘的时间。
- 自动生成单元测试:针对 JUnit、pytest 等常见测试框架,它可以为你快速生成单元测试用例,并附带解释,让测试代码的编写不再枯燥。
- 代码优化与问题识别:它能深度分析代码,指出潜在的性能问题、坏味道或风险点,并提供具体的优化代码建议,相当于一位时刻在线的代码评审员。
- 一键读懂陌生代码:选中一段代码,它能自动识别超过30种编程语言,并生成清晰易懂的解释,帮助你快速理解遗留代码或开源项目的逻辑。
总的来说,通义灵码将代码智能生成与研发智能问答深度融合,为开发者提供了一个提升效率的强力工具。从构思到实现,从编写到优化,它旨在覆盖编码过程中的多个环节,成为现代开发者工具箱中不可或缺的一员。
通义灵码官网入口:https://lingma.aliyun.com/
相关攻略
在当今追求效率的软件开发领域,一款得力的智能编码助手能显著改变工作流。今天要聊的,就是阿里云基于通义大模型推出的这款工具——通义灵码。它核心的目标很明确:利用人工智能技术,实实在在地提升开发者的编程效率与代码质量。 它凭什么脱颖而出?几个主要特点 代码智能生成是基本功:得益于对海量优质开源代码的学习
产品介绍 要说这两年开发圈里声量不小的AI助手,通义灵码绝对排得上号。这款由阿里云和通义实验室联手打造的编程工具,来头不小——它可是阿里内部首个拥有正式员工工号(AI001)的AI。自打2023年面世,它的成长速度堪称惊人:截止目前,累计下载量已经突破470万,每天辅助开发者生成的代码超过3000万
要选择适合自己的国产ai工具,首先需明确需求,再根据易用性、功能性、性价比、社区支持和数据安全等五个方面进行评估。图像处理方面,推荐“稿定设计”和百度ai开放平台api;自然语言处
阿里云今日正式推出其首款ai原生开发环境工具——通义灵码ai ide。该IDE深度兼容最新版千问三大模型,并全面整合通义灵码插件功能,具备编程智能体、行间建议预测与行间对话等创新特
热门专题
热门推荐
Mac自带的“预览”应用可便捷调整图片尺寸。通过“调整大小”工具精确修改像素,勾选“比例缩放”避免变形。使用“裁剪”工具框选区域以改变有效显示尺寸。利用“导出”功能可生成指定尺寸的副本而不影响原图。
航天计算技术正迎来一次里程碑式的升级。美国国家航空航天局(NASA)近日联合美国微芯科技公司(Microchip),正式启动了名为“高性能航天计算”的研发项目。该项目的核心目标,是研制一款片上系统(SoC),其运算性能预计将达到当前航天专用处理器的百倍以上。 根据NASA的规划,这款高性能航天芯片将
在银河麒麟系统上,若游戏或图形应用出现卡顿、帧率低或崩溃,可能是未开启Vulkan硬件加速。针对不同显卡,可采取相应方法启用。对于AMD或Intel集成显卡,可通过终端安装并验证mesa-vulkan-drivers包;对于已安装NVIDIA专有驱动的用户,需确保系统正确加载VulkanICD文件。操作主要适用于银河麒麟桌面操作系统V10及后续版本。
在银河麒麟操作系统上构建高效数值计算与数据分析平台,Julia语言凭借其脚本语言的易用性与编译语言的高性能,成为科学计算领域的理想选择。若您已完成麒麟系统的基础配置,但发现Julia环境尚未就绪,这通常是由于系统未预装或缺少关键依赖库所致。本文将系统梳理在银河麒麟OS上安装Julia语言的几种主流方
Mac连接多显示器后,需在系统设置的“显示器”选项中调整逻辑排列以匹配物理布局。拖动屏幕缩略图对齐实际位置,关闭“镜像显示器”以启用独立排列与分屏功能。可设定主显示器并进行微调,通过快捷键或拖拽窗口实现流畅分屏操作。





